Comprehending ADHD
ADHD is defined by signs such as inattention, hyperactivity, and impulsivity, which can vary commonly in seriousness and presentation. The condition can affect numerous aspects of life, consisting of scholastic performance, work capability, and individual relationships. For that reason, obtaining an accurate diagnosis is vital for efficient management and assistance.

The process of getting a private ADHD diagnosis can vary by provider, however normally consists of the following actions:
Step 1: Initial Consultation
The initial step typically involves a preliminary assessment with a psychological health expert or an ADHD professional. During this appointment, the clinician will collect essential background information, consisting of case history, instructional background, and any existing mental health conditions.
Step 2: Comprehensive Assessment
Following the initial consultation, patients go through a thorough assessment, which might consist of:
Standardized Questionnaires: Patients may be needed to submit questionnaires created to assess ADHD signs.Interview with the Patient: A detailed interview will be carried out to comprehend the person's experiences and difficulties.Behavioral Assessments: In some cases, behavioral assessments may be utilized, particularly for children.Action 3: Diagnosis
After the assessment, the clinician will evaluate the information gathered to make an informed diagnosis. If the diagnosis of ADHD is confirmed, the clinician will discuss the implications and readily available treatment choices.
Step 4: Treatment Planning
Based on the diagnosis, a personalized treatment strategy will be established, possibly incorporating:
Medications: Stimulant or non-stimulant medications prevail treatments.Therapeutic Support: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) or coaching may be suggested to help handle symptoms.Educational Accommodations: For younger clients, recommendations for school assistance may be consisted of.Step 5: Regular Follow-ups
Continuous management is vital for ADHD. Regular follow-up consultations guarantee that treatment remains efficient and changing strategies as needed.
Expenses Involved
The expenses for private ADHD assessments in London can differ significantly based on the provider, the intricacy of the assessment, and additional treatments required. Normally, rates can range from ₤ 400 to ₤ 1,000 for initial assessments.
